Output fb52d4e4f8ecdde508483db8dfab5c4e2486e437bdece7486181c3ea22af8f6d:0

value
6886600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1b29f3a41ddc66d682ed95251f417ea7629c07b OP_EQUAL
address
3HtbWNTCGkun1iQU9teJzTaoc7TKKUknzG
transaction
fb52d4e4f8ecdde508483db8dfab5c4e2486e437bdece7486181c3ea22af8f6d
confirmations
438083
spent
true